With the rising popularity of decentralized finance, MEV bots are now one of the most significant participants that occur in the background of blockchain networks. The automated programs are used to scan mempools, the list of outstanding blockchain transactions, to identify any possible arbitrage, liquidation, or transaction ordering opportunities that yield profit.

Although not a trading bot in the classical meaning of the term, Flashbots is an important component of the MEV ecosystem as it provides the infrastructure that facilitates MEV strategies.
Flashbots has MEV-Boost, relays, and block-building frameworks as part of its tools that enable searchers and validators to package transactions in a way that generates maximum profit. Flashbots’ software development kits are commonly used to create their own custom MEV bots and trading strategies by developers.
This infrastructure has been used to formalize MEV markets by establishing a transparent market in which block builders vie to put together the most profitable blocks.
The current high increase in decentralized finance has increased competition among the MEV bots. With the increasing number of traders using automated strategies, there is a decreasing possibility of making a profitable opportunity.
Bots, in most cases, compete in a race of a few milliseconds. Quick infrastructure, improved nodes, and dedicated transaction relays can either make or break a bot seize an opportunity or be beaten by an opponent.
It is also a consequence of the competition that an arms race has emerged in blockchain infrastructure, with the developers constructing specialized networks and private mempools aimed at minimizing latency and increasing the speed of execution.
MEV bots are seen as controversial in the crypto community despite their profitability. Some techniques or tricks, especially sandwich attacks, may damage regular users by exploiting the ordering of transactions in order to steal value out of their transactions. When such happens, the traders can be charged at a worse price than anticipated since the bots will buy and sell at the time they undertake the trade.
Simultaneously, certain types of MEV, including arbitrage, may contribute to increasing market efficiency through alleviating price disparities between decentralized markets.
Consequently, solution-oriented approaches like encrypted mempools, batch auction, and private transaction relays have been explored by a large number of blockchain developers to mitigate bad MEV behavior without minimizing useful trading behavior.
